We believe this to be a mid 1600s map of what is now Peloponnese Greece. I have been told that It was a gift to my great great great grandfather who was a diplomat. It has never been appraised or authenticated but we would like to know it's value and hopefully sell it to someone who will enjoy owning it. On the back side, It has writing in French which describes the character of the land and the people. That is all I know about it other than that it has been carefully stored and it is still clear and the paper is holding together well.

According to a subscription antiquarian map website, this antique map of Morea or Peloponnese in Greece was published out of Amsterdam by Guiljelmus Blaeu for ‘Atlas Maior’ circa 1666. It notes numerous towns and large cities throughout, including Patras, Argos, Korinth, and Athens (across the gulf). Rivers and mountain ranges are delineated, the coastline is well defined, and many of the surrounding isles are named. The map features decorative elements, such as the ornamental cartouche with a crescent moon and four sailing ships.

Willem (Guiljelmus) Blaeu and his son Joan Blaeu were the premier cartographers of the Dutch Golden Age, a period when the Netherlands was the global center of mapmaking.

A map from the Atlas Maior is a product of elite engraving, rigorous geographic scholarship and the most lavish atlas of the 17th century. When other mid 17th Century copies have come to auction, they have sold for prices ranging from $500-800, with retailers asking as much as $1,000 for copies they are selling. Note that if this is determined to be a later copy, the value would diminish.
